In April 2020, all European markets without exceptions registered decrease as a result of the COVID-19 outbreak: Italy took
the biggest hit (-97,6%), followed by UK (-97,3%), Spain (-96,5%), Ireland (-96,1%) and Belgium (-90,1%). The first full month
with COVID-19 restrictions in place resulted in the strongest monthly drop in car demand since records began.
With most showrooms across the EU closed for the entire month, the number of new registrations felt by 1.052.999 units
(from 1.345.181 units in April 2019 to 292.182 units in April 2020)

Dealers re-open on May 4th after a complete lockdown of their activities on March 11th that has almost zeroed out new
registrations in April. Still, it doesn’t mean a complete “back to normal”: Dealers’ Clients still have to follow rules of social
distancing, hygiene and sanitation. Due to the outbreak in April all channels are affected: -97.8% for Private, -97.3% for Fleet and
-96.9% for Business. In this month, full of double-digit declines, that vary from -95% up to 100%, the only optimistic number is
related to EV sales: only -58% in April 2020 vs.April 2019 (with 500 out of 4.325 registered units this month the market share of
EV raises up to 12%). Immediate "vertical" measures are needed for the automotive sector in order to protect NSC, Dealers and
their 160.000 employees.

◼ Respect April 2019YTD, in 2020, Retail
segment of the Italian market had an
important drop both in terms of car
registrations (214.143 units sold less or -
52.2%) and Market ShareYTD (57.5% in
April 2019 vs. 55.8% in April 2020)
◼ All of Fleet subsegments decreased in April
2020YTD due to COVID-19 lockdown: STR
segment (-52,9% or 41.755 units sold less vs.
April 2019).The decrease of LTR segment
was also relevant (-42,2% or 42.335 units
sold less vs.April 2019)
◼ The decrease of the Business segment
registrations in April 2020YTD vs.April 2019
YTD was related both to the reduction of
Captive self-registrations (-52,4% or 40.105
units less sold) and Company registrations (-
48,3% or 16.292 units less sold)

Segment E was the worst market performer (-55,7% or
7.228 units less sold vs.April 2019).While Segment F, despite
COVID-19 lockdown, has lost only 27,1% (or 454 units sold
more vs.April 2019). Segment E declined in terms of market
shares (-0,2 p.p) while Segment F increased its MS (+0,1p.p)
